Role of a Consultant in Epidemiology
A consultant in epidemiology plays a pivotal role in the field of public health. They are experts who provide specialized knowledge and skills to help understand, prevent, and control the spread of diseases. Their expertise is sought by governments, healthcare organizations, and private entities to tackle complex health issues. Here, we delve into various aspects of their role by addressing some important questions.
An epidemiology consultant conducts thorough
data analysis and interprets complex datasets to identify health trends and risk factors. They design and implement
epidemiological studies such as case-control studies, cohort studies, and cross-sectional studies to investigate disease outbreaks. They also develop and recommend public health policies, guide
disease surveillance systems, and evaluate the effectiveness of health interventions.
Epidemiology consultants are crucial in identifying the causes of diseases, which is essential for developing effective
prevention strategies. They help in the rapid detection of outbreaks, thereby enabling timely interventions. Their expertise in
statistical analysis and modeling helps predict future health trends and prepare for potential public health crises. Moreover, they play a key role in educating health professionals and the public about disease prevention and health promotion.
Critical thinking and analytical skills are fundamental for an epidemiology consultant. They must be proficient in
biostatistics and possess strong knowledge of
public health principles. Effective communication skills are also essential, as they need to convey complex information to both technical and non-technical audiences. Additionally, familiarity with various
epidemiological software and tools is crucial for data analysis and visualization.
Epidemiology consultants often work alongside
clinicians,
public health officials,
policy makers, and
research scientists. They provide the epidemiological evidence needed for decision-making and policy formulation. Collaborative efforts are also necessary during outbreak investigations, where they might work with laboratory scientists to identify the pathogen and with communication experts to disseminate findings and recommendations.
One of the primary challenges is dealing with incomplete or poor-quality data, which can hinder accurate analysis. Another challenge is the rapidly evolving nature of diseases, which requires constant updating of knowledge and skills. They also face the task of communicating complex epidemiological concepts to a lay audience, which can be difficult. Moreover, there is often a need to balance scientific findings with political and economic considerations.
